在数字化时代,手机已经成为了我们生活中不可或缺的一部分。而手机解锁,作为我们进入手机世界的第一步,其安全性至关重要。今天,我们就来揭秘一种新兴的手机解锁方式——Token安全便捷的登录逻辑。
一、什么是Token?
Token,即令牌,是一种常用的身份验证方式。它是一种特殊的字符串,用于在用户和服务器之间传递身份信息。与传统密码相比,Token具有以下优势:
- 安全性更高:Token不像密码那样容易被破解,因为它不是固定的,每次请求都会生成一个新的Token。
- 便捷性更强:用户无需记住复杂的密码,只需使用Token即可登录。
- 易于管理:Token可以方便地生成、存储和更新。
二、Token的登录逻辑
Token的登录逻辑大致如下:
- 用户注册:用户在手机上注册账号时,系统会生成一个Token,并将其存储在服务器上。
- 用户登录:用户在登录时,将Token发送到服务器进行验证。
- 服务器验证:服务器收到Token后,会检查Token是否有效、是否过期等。
- 登录成功:如果Token验证通过,则允许用户登录;否则,登录失败。
三、Token的安全性
Token的安全性主要依赖于以下几个方面:
- Token的随机性:Token应该具有很高的随机性,以确保难以被破解。
- Token的有效期:Token应该设置有效期,防止长时间未使用的情况下被他人获取。
- Token的存储:Token的存储应该安全可靠,防止被恶意软件窃取。
四、Token的便捷性
Token的便捷性主要体现在以下几个方面:
- 无需记住密码:用户只需记住Token,无需记住复杂的密码。
- 快速登录:Token验证速度快,用户可以快速登录。
- 跨设备登录:Token可以方便地在不同设备上使用,实现无缝切换。
五、Token的应用场景
Token在手机解锁以外的场景中也有着广泛的应用,例如:
- 在线支付:使用Token进行支付,提高支付安全性。
- 第三方登录:用户可以通过Token在多个平台之间进行登录。
- 单点登录:用户只需登录一次,即可访问多个系统。
总之,Token作为一种安全便捷的登录方式,正逐渐被越来越多的应用所采用。了解Token的登录逻辑,有助于我们更好地保护个人信息,享受数字化时代的便捷生活。
